1. Unchained

Former Forbes Editor Laura Shin has interviewed the likes of Vitalik Buterin and CZ. The Unchained podcast is undoubtedly one of the best, covering topics like financial services, technology, health care, and government policy. After all, Shin is a crypto expert.

2. Crypto Talks by Nethone

The idea behind Crypto Talks is to explain cryptocurrency topics in plain English. The aim is to share knowledge about crypto and promote solutions from the industry.

3. Unconfirmed

Unconfirmed is a weekly 20-minute podcast highlighting the week’s top news on the crypto market. It also features the opinions of developers, reporters, company directors, industry experts, and movers and shakers. These podcasts signify a slightly different approach to crypto.

4. What Bitcoin Did

What Bitcoin Did provides insight into the latest trends and events touching on the crypto industry, specifically bitcoin. Beginners find this podcast a resourceful tool to learn the ropes and further their crypto journey. McCormack started the podcast when he was a newbie to Bitcoin and cryptocurrencies.

5. Stephan Livera Podcast

Stephan Livera uses his podcasts to dissect serious topics that arise in the cryptocurrency world. This podcast devotes more time to bitcoin, so investors and traders can learn more about the cryptocurrency. The podcast began airing in 2018.

6. The Pomp Podcast

The Pomp Podcast by Anthony Pompliano explores various perspectives on diverse topics. He features high-profile CEOs and traders who offer advice to new investors. As a result, Anthony Pompliano’s content carries guests’ opinions and their crypto knowledge.

7. The Bad Crypto Podcast

If you are in for something simple, free of technical terminologies, you should consider The Bad Crypto Podcast. Most importantly, their topics are entertaining and perfect for anyone looking to get started in crypto.

Who is the host of the Epicenter podcast?

The Epicentre of the Crypto Markets. Image via Soundcloud. Epicenter was founded in 2013 by Adam B. Levine (host of Let’s Talk Bitcoin), Sébastien Couture and Brian Crane. Levine has moved on and the podcast now has a roster of five hosts: Crane and Couture, along with Meher Roy, Sunny Aggarwal and Friederike Ernst.

Who is the host of Blockchain Insider?

Blockchain Insider does a good job of appealing to both hardened crypto fans and newbies, with hosts Simon Taylor and Sarah Kocianski breaking things down into sub-hour episodes, released weekly.
